CMS 3D CMS Logo

SeedingRegionGlobal.h
Go to the documentation of this file.
1 // Author: Felice Pantaleo,Marco Rovere - felice.pantaleo@cern.ch, marco.rovere@cern.ch
2 // Date: 09/2018
3 
4 #ifndef __RecoHGCal_TICL_SeedingRegionGlobal_H__
5 #define __RecoHGCal_TICL_SeedingRegionGlobal_H__
6 #include <memory> // unique_ptr
7 #include <string>
9 
18 
19 namespace ticl {
21  public:
23  ~SeedingRegionGlobal() override;
24 
25  void initialize(const edm::EventSetup& es) override{};
26 
27  void makeRegions(const edm::Event& ev, const edm::EventSetup& es, std::vector<TICLSeedingRegion>& result) override;
28  };
29 } // namespace ticl
30 #endif
ConfigurationDescriptions.h
MessageLogger.h
ESHandle.h
ticl::SeedingRegionGlobal
Definition: SeedingRegionGlobal.h:20
ticl::SeedingRegionGlobal::~SeedingRegionGlobal
~SeedingRegionGlobal() override
Definition: SeedingRegionGlobal.cc:18
ticl::SeedingRegionGlobal::makeRegions
void makeRegions(const edm::Event &ev, const edm::EventSetup &es, std::vector< TICLSeedingRegion > &result) override
Definition: SeedingRegionGlobal.cc:20
ticl::SeedingRegionAlgoBase
Definition: SeedingRegionAlgoBase.h:21
ticl::SeedingRegionGlobal::initialize
void initialize(const edm::EventSetup &es) override
Definition: SeedingRegionGlobal.h:25
ticl
Definition: Common.h:8
MakerMacros.h
ParameterSetDescription.h
edm::ParameterSet
Definition: ParameterSet.h:36
Event.h
edm::EventSetup
Definition: EventSetup.h:57
Frameworkfwd.h
ev
bool ev
Definition: Hydjet2Hadronizer.cc:95
SeedingRegionAlgoBase.h
mps_fire.result
result
Definition: mps_fire.py:303
ConsumesCollector.h
edm::Event
Definition: Event.h:73
edm::ConsumesCollector
Definition: ConsumesCollector.h:39
ticl::SeedingRegionGlobal::SeedingRegionGlobal
SeedingRegionGlobal(const edm::ParameterSet &conf, edm::ConsumesCollector &sumes)
Definition: SeedingRegionGlobal.cc:15